The second issue of the I Care If You Listen digital magazine is officially out, and within you’ll find a wonderful new review for Sean Hickey: Concertos:
“Right from [The Cello Concerto] first movement’s searingly agitated opening flourish from the orchestra and the dramatic, sweeping cello statement that follows, the listener is aware this is a work of substance. … Conservative in form certainly, but works reflective of contemporary music and events. … Kouzov is in complete command of the virtuoso passages—fleet, nimble and with fine intonation throughout the registers. His deep yet clear tone lets the cello sing in the more lyrically dramatic section, evoking a rich tenor voice at its peak. A thoughtful, well done recording of an accessible and most interesting work.” — Don Clark, I Care If You Listen Magazine
